so ive noticed this alot more in the last couple weeks... so ill be driving and i stop to see a trail and when i go to take off again it feels like the trans doesnt shift down to first like it should unless i give it half throttle...any ideas what it could be?

i just did a fluid and filter change, and im running a very small aftermarket trans cooler like REAL SMALL, and i notice that the tranny gets real hot and i cant even touch it.. should i upgrade to a bigger trans cooler?

the tranny gets real hot and i cant even touch it.. should i upgrade to a bigger trans cooler?

That would be a yes. I even went so far as to install a tranny temp gauge inline on the way to the cooler. Not expensive or difficult...

This is like what I run, bypassing the stock cooler.

http://www.summitracing.com/parts/BMM-70268/

My gauge rarely hits 180 degrees, but I haven't put it to the test in the summer yet and will probably go with a larger unit. Stick with the 3/4 thick ones, they are much easier to fit.
